From EW: Last week it was announced that Ansel Elgort landed the sought-after part of Augustus Waters in The Fault in Our Stars opposite Shailene Woodley.
Adapted from the John Green best-seller, Fault is a heartwarming/breaking love story between two teens who met in a cancer support group.
Funnily enough, Elgort and Woodley are already working together.
They’re currently filming Divergent with
director Neil Burger (based upon the Veronica Roth book) where they
play brother and sister, Caleb and Beatrice Prior. “I keep joking with
Ansel about it,” Shailene tells EW with a laugh. “I’m like, ‘In a few
months, buddy, you’re going to be my lover.’”
But all joking aside, Woodley seems thrilled with her future onscreen romantic pairing. “Ansel is so good.
I’m so excited. He blew it out of the water,” she says of the time they
read the parts of Gus and Hazel together. “And he’s a real sweetheart.
I’m so excited to have him in my life.”
The filmmakers certainly agree: Wyck Godfrey previously told EW: ”We
were all swept away by the humor, charm, and aching vulnerability Ansel
brought to his portrayal of Gus. His performance completely annihilated
our concerns about his playing Caleb in Divergent with Shailene, and we are confident that the fans of Fault will fall in love with him the same way that Hazel does–slowly, and then all at once.”
And author John Green told us, “I am by nature a cautious pessimist, but I’ll just say it: Now that we have Shailene and Ansel, I am completely, unreservedly psyched about this movie.”
